Asia NZ Foundation seeks young professionals for leadership development

This article is over 3 years old. More recent information on this subject may exist.

Applications have opened to join the Asia New Zealand Foundation Leadership Network, which provides professional development and leadership opportunities to young professionals.

The network is made up of young professionals with an interest in Asia and a desire to take an active role in strengthening New Zealand's relations with Asia.

"They're lawyers, doctors, diplomats, entrepreneurs, artists and they're very ambitious, Executive Director Simon Draper says of the network.

"They're the best and the brightest and the Leadership Network is a great way for them to give their careers a significant boost."

The aim of the network is to nurture the professional and leadership development of its members. It also aims to equip members with the knowledge, skills and connections to further relations between New Zealand and Asia. It began in 2007 and now has 385 members.

The application process closes on 10 April and the Foundation says it is very competitive with only a limited number of places available in 2017. There is one intake per year.

"We're looking for smart young people, who are natural leaders and have career aspirations in Asia," Mr Draper says. "If that sounds like you, we'd love to hear from you."
